Comprehensive Care for Lifelong Wellness

Recovery at Life’s Second Chance Treatment Center begins with a detailed evaluation, followed by personalized care planning and an orientation session to help you begin your healing journey. You may first undergo supervised withdrawal management or medical detox, a short-term process that cleanses opioid-related toxins from your body. During this procedure, you’ll be supported and monitored by expert clinicians who may administer methadone or Suboxone to help manage painful symptoms.

Once stable, you’ll continue with medication-assisted treatment to support long-term abstinence and recovery. This involves ongoing Suboxone or Methadone medication management to ease physiological cravings, alongside regular counseling to address underlying emotional issues.

You’ll focus on building effective strategies to prevent relapse and support long-term sobriety. A dedicated case manager will connect you to local resources to address personal needs like housing, employment, transportation and other essentials that support your progress toward stability.

Laboratory Testing and Batterer Intervention

With a focus on reducing domestic violence through therapeutic and educational support, Life’s Second Chance Treatment Center offers batterer intervention and protection for domestic violence survivors. In addition, they provide comprehensive lab testing services including substance use screening and paternity or DNA testing as well as hair strand or urine testing for both Department of Transportation (DOT) and non-DOT purposes.

Levels of Care

  • Inpatient

    Inpatient and residential programs provide round-the-clock medical and emotional support as you live at the treatment facility. This level of care may be recommended if you have severe addictions or mental health conditions since it removes outside distractions and allows you to focus solely on therapy.

  • Outpatient

    In outpatient therapy, you’ll attend therapy sessions several times each week while living at home. This is ideal if you have a strong support system and a lower risk of relapse. Outpatient treatment offers flexibility to maintain work, school or family obligations.

Detox Service Setting

  • Inpatient Detox

    Inpatient detox occurs in a dedicated treatment facility. You’ll live there around the clock and receive intensive medical support and supervision to help manage your withdrawal symptoms. It is suitable for individuals with moderate to severe addictions as it ensures a stable detox environment.

  • Outpatient Detox

    Outpatient detox gives you access to medically supervised withdrawal services while still allowing you to live at home. You’ll attend a clinic for treatment and monitoring. This flexible option is suitable for those with mild to moderate withdrawal symptoms who have strong support systems.
